btw .. the $39.99 SLOW plan did roll out last week. I was told it was the first week it went live.

 

It was 50X slower than the fast plan for $99.99 per week.

 

But it worked ok I heard on tablets and ipads..its only for one device, plus the internet cafe.

Will the slow $39.99 work everywhere on the Magic & also in your cabins??:confused:

 

yes, I posted the page I got from the 9/30 sailing on Magic.. but it is wifi, its just 256K, rather than the 50 megabytes or whatever.. which is much much faster speed.

 

But people were able to play their games with the slow speed.

 

One guy had it for 2 hours and could not stand how long it took to download and upgraded to the $99.99 plan (which is $29.99 per day).

 

Its the slow like dial up speed.

The $39.99 slow speed is limited to one device. The $99.99 you can use it on more than one device .. but only one at a time, unless you buy (for 50% more) extra cruise plans. (thats the kind of details the email leaves out to me)

Have any of you that have purchased the unlimited internet used it to facetime on an Iphone?

Thank you for your help!

 

While I was on the Magic in Sept I purchased the $99 plan. I did try FaceTime and it worked! Sometimes it cut off and we had to reconnect, but all in all it was great making the phone calls home to check on the kids. We did this while in our room AND walking around the ship. I was also able to listen to iHeart radio (dear friend is a DJ and could not miss her shows) and I was able to listen to Aggie football since the ship was not showing the game.
